Study Notes
Parabola Components
- Formula for a Parabola: Represents the standard form, given by ((x-h)² = 4p(y-k)), where (p) indicates the distance from the vertex to the focus.
- Vertex: The point where the parabola changes direction, represented by the coordinates ((h, k)).
Focus and Directrix
- Focus: A specific point inside the parabola, denoted as ((h, k+p)), which affects the shape and orientation of the curve.
- Directrix: A straight line given by (y = k-p) that is used to define the parabola alongside the focus.
Symmetry and Relationships
- Axis of Symmetry: The vertical line that passes through the vertex, represented by (x = h), indicating the line of symmetry in the parabola.
